Hi,

quick question: Is Cryosatellite also seeded during the dilemma phase?

The Rulebook only mentions artifacts that are seeded face down, Cryosatellite, which ich seeded at a space location and therefore cannot be seeded face up, is not mentioned.

Or is it being seeded like a dilemma, just face down, along with the personnel/artifact under it?

Just want to clarify in which phase Cryostatellite must be seeded and HOW.

Yeah Cryosat and any [1E-AU] personnel or additional artifact seed face down under the mission.

Just make sure you arrange your stack so the Cryosat is encountered first, otherwise the rest will be mis-seeds.

All artifacts are seeded like dilemmas, during the dilemma phase. All cards seeded like artifacts are seeded like dilemmas during the dilemma phase.

See also Cryosatellite's glossary entry
Cryosatellite
All cards seeded with this artifact count as seed cards. They are seeded one at a time, not as a group. See personnel - seeded.

In a tabletop game, you always encounter the bottommost seed card first. That said, you would place the extra artifact and your [1E-AU] personnel on top of the Cryosatellite, so the cryo is encountered first.

In a Lackey game, you encounter the topmost seed card first. That said, you would place the extra artifact and your [1E-AU] personnel underneath of the Cryosatellite, so the cryo is encountered first.
